A quick glance at search engine trends shows that thousands of students search for a free PDF of this textbook every semester. While the temptation of a free download is clear, it is crucial to understand the legal and practical implications.
You might ask: “In the era of serverless computing and high-level languages, why learn low-level OS theory?” The answer lies in performance, debugging, and security.
Hiring managers often report that candidates who understand OS internals—even conceptually—are better at diagnosing production issues than those who only know high-level frameworks.
In the world of computer science education, few textbooks manage to balance the high-level theory of kernel design with the practical, gritty reality of hardware management. One title that has stood the test of time is "Understanding Operating Systems" by Ann McHoes and Ida M. Flynn.
Now in its 8th Edition, this text remains a cornerstone for students, self-learners, and IT professionals looking to bridge the gap between abstract OS theory and real-world application. If you have searched for the term "Understanding Operating Systems 8th Edition Pdf," you are likely looking for a convenient, accessible way to study memory management, process scheduling, deadlocks, and file systems without breaking your back (or your bank account).
This article will explore what makes the 8th edition unique, why the PDF format is so sought after, the ethical ways to obtain it, and a detailed breakdown of the critical concepts inside the book.
Text: Master the backbone of computing! 💻📖
If you're struggling with Process Scheduling or Memory Management, this is the must-read textbook. The 8th Edition of Understanding Operating Systems is fully updated for modern tech.
Grab the PDF now and level up your CS knowledge. ⬇️ [Insert Link Here]
#TechReads #Coding #ComputerScience #OperatingSystems #PDF #Ebooks
Title: 📚 Resource: Understanding Operating Systems (8th Edition) PDF
Hey everyone! I found a great resource for those taking OS classes. This textbook saves lives when it comes to understanding deadlocks, thrashing, and CPU scheduling algorithms.
It’s the 8th Edition, so it includes all the recent updates on mobile OS and virtualization.
Download Link: [Insert Link Here]
Good luck with your studies! 🎓
⚠️ Important Note for the Poster: If you are sharing this link publicly, please ensure you have the legal right to distribute the PDF. If this is a copyrighted textbook, it is safer to link to an official purchase page (like Amazon or the Publisher's website) or a legitimate library loan service, rather than an unauthorized upload, to avoid copyright strikes.
The book "Understanding Operating Systems" (8th Edition), written by Ann McHoes and Ida M. Flynn, serves as a cornerstone text for students and professionals seeking to grasp the complex machinery behind modern computing. Rather than focusing solely on one platform, it provides a comprehensive, high-level overview of the fundamental concepts that govern how computers manage resources and execute tasks. Core Principles and Architecture
The 8th Edition is structured to guide the reader through the evolution of computing, from the early days of batch processing to today's cloud-based and mobile environments. The text breaks down the operating system (OS) into its primary components:
Memory Management: Exploring how systems allocate space to processes while ensuring stability.
Process Management: Analyzing how the CPU handles multiple tasks simultaneously through scheduling.
Device Management: Understanding the interface between hardware peripherals and software.
File Management: Detailing how data is organized, stored, and retrieved securely. Bridging Theory and Practice
What distinguishes this edition is its practical approach to theory. It doesn't just explain "how" a concept works in a vacuum; it applies these concepts to real-world examples. The authors provide specific chapters dedicated to modern operating systems, including:
Windows 10: Analyzing the architecture of Microsoft's flagship OS.
UNIX/Linux: Exploring the open-source powerhouses that run much of the world's web infrastructure.
macOS: Understanding the blend of user experience and BSD-based stability.
Android: Examining the unique challenges of mobile resource constraints and power management. Contemporary Themes: Security and Virtualization
In the 8th Edition, there is a significant emphasis on the changing landscape of technology. The text delves deeply into network and security management, addressing how operating systems protect against increasingly sophisticated threats. Furthermore, it addresses the rise of virtualization and cloud computing, explaining how "virtual" machines can run atop physical hardware to maximize efficiency—a concept that has become the backbone of modern enterprise IT. Conclusion
"Understanding Operating Systems" is more than a technical manual; it is a narrative of how human ingenuity has tamed hardware to create seamless digital experiences. By blending historical context with forward-looking analysis of mobile and cloud trends, McHoes and Flynn provide a framework that allows readers to not only understand the systems of today but also adapt to the innovations of tomorrow. 💡 Understanding Operating Systems 8th Edition Pdf
If you are using this book for a specific course or project, I can help you dive deeper. Would you like me to:
Summarize a specific chapter (e.g., Process Scheduling or File Systems)? Create a study guide with key terms and practice questions?
Compare the mechanics of Linux vs. Windows as described in the text? Let me know which topic you'd like to focus on!
Comprehensive Guide to Understanding Operating Systems, 8th Edition
Understanding Operating Systems, 8th Edition, by Ann McHoes and Ida M. Flynn, is a foundational textbook designed to bridge the gap between theoretical operating system (OS) concepts and their practical applications. This edition remains a staple in computer science curricula for its clear, non-technical language and its coverage of both classic OS principles and modern technological advancements. Overview of the 8th Edition
The text is structured into two primary sections: Operating Systems Concepts and Operating Systems in Practice. This dual approach allows readers to first understand "how" and "why" OS components work before seeing those theories applied to real-world software like Windows, Linux, and Android. Key Topics Covered
Memory Management: Detailed exploration of single-user contiguous schemes, fixed and dynamic partitions, and virtual memory allocation.
Processor Management: Insights into CPU scheduling, job and process states, and multi-core technologies.
Device and File Management: Coverage of hardware functions, device drivers, and directory structures.
Network and Security: Discussions on network organization, cloud computing, and system security protocols. Modern Updates and New Features
The 8th Edition introduces several updates to keep pace with the rapidly evolving tech landscape:
Understanding Operating Systems, 8th Edition - 9781305674257
Table of Contents * Introducing Operating Systems. * Early Memory Management Systems. * Memory Management Includes Virtual Memory. Cengage - Digital Learning & Online Textbooks – Australia (PDF) UNDERSTANDING OPERATING SYSTEMS
Understanding Operating Systems, 8th Edition (by Ann McHoes and Ida M. Flynn) is widely considered a top-tier introductory resource for mastering OS fundamentals. It is praised for its balanced approach to theory and practice, making it a standard in university-level courses. Amazon.com.au Core Content & Key Features A quick glance at search engine trends shows
The textbook is divided into two distinct parts: foundational concepts and practical applications. Cengage Instructor Center Fundamental Concepts:
Detailed chapters on memory management (including virtual memory), processor management, process synchronization, device and file management, and security. Real-World Systems:
In-depth case studies on modern operating systems, including (and macOS), Modern Innovations: Includes updated discussions on multi-core processing , cloud computing, and wireless technologies. Pedagogical Tools:
Features industry innovator spotlights and hands-on exercises that encourage original thinking rather than rote memorization. Cengage - Digital Learning & Online Textbooks – Australia Pros & Cons Clear Explanations : Uses everyday language to explain technical complexities.
: Some chapters can feel dense or unnecessarily complex for total beginners. Comprehensive
: Covers a broad range of OS types and history from the 1940s to the 2010s. Repetition : Some readers find certain sections repetitive. Updated Case Studies
: Provides current perspectives on widely used commercial systems. Advanced Depth
: Parts of the book may be a challenge for lower-level undergraduate students. Final Verdict The 8th edition is a highly recommended resource
for students and IT professionals seeking a solid, clear foundation in operating systems. While it can get "heavy" in details, its structured approach—moving from core theory to practical system-specific knowledge—makes it a durable and authoritative guide. Amazon.com.au For those looking for a digital version, the eBook on Cengage VitalSource
provides a portable and often more cost-effective way to access the text. or perhaps comparison to other OS textbooks like the "Dinosaur Book"? Understanding Operating Systems - 8th Edition PDF
I’m unable to provide a direct PDF download link for Understanding Operating Systems, 8th Edition, as that would likely violate copyright laws. However, I can offer a helpful article summarizing the book’s value, its key content, and how you can legally access it.
Chapters 13–15 – Linux, Windows, and macOS (internal architecture, memory/process/file management in each)
First, let’s address the elephant in the room: Why the 8th edition? Operating systems evolve rapidly. We have Windows 11, macOS Ventura, and countless Linux distros. However, the core principles—concurrency, virtualization, persistence, and security—have remained largely unchanged for two decades. The 8th edition of Understanding Operating Systems is particularly valuable because it strips away the buzzwords and focuses on the fundamental algorithms that power every OS, from a smartwatch to a supercomputer.
Authors: Ann McIver McHoes, Ida M. Flynn
Publisher: Cengage Learning
ISBN-10: 1305674255
ISBN-13: 978-1305674257 Hiring managers often report that candidates who understand